Several key factors are driving the rapid expansion of the prefabrication and modular construction market. Firstly, the accelerating pace of urbanization worldwide necessitates the construction of substantial housing and infrastructure projects within compressed timelines. Prefabrication and modular construction offer significantly faster construction times compared to traditional methods, addressing this critical need. Secondly, the global shortage of skilled labor in the construction industry is pushing companies to seek alternative solutions. Prefabrication and modular construction require fewer on-site workers, mitigating labor shortages and associated cost increases. Thirdly, rising material and labor costs are forcing construction companies to explore ways to improve efficiency and reduce overall project expenses. Prefabrication and modular construction frequently yield cost savings through optimized material utilization and reduced on-site labor. Fourthly, increasing awareness of sustainability concerns is leading to the adoption of greener building methods. Prefabrication minimizes waste generation, reduces carbon emissions during construction, and facilitates the use of sustainable materials, aligning perfectly with environmental goals. Finally, advancements in technology, such as BIM and digital fabrication, are improving the precision, efficiency, and quality of prefabricated and modular components, enhancing their competitiveness in the market. These combined factors are generating significant momentum for the sector, leading to its rapid growth and widespread adoption across various construction projects worldwide.
Despite its substantial potential, the prefabrication and modular construction market faces several significant challenges. One major hurdle is the lack of standardization across the industry. Inconsistent design and manufacturing practices can hinder interoperability and scalability. Overcoming this requires greater collaboration and the development of widely accepted industry standards. Transportation and logistics present another challenge, particularly for large or complex modular units. Efficient and cost-effective transportation systems are crucial for ensuring timely delivery to construction sites. Regulatory approvals and building codes often lag behind technological advancements in prefabrication and modular construction. Streamlining the approval processes and updating building codes to reflect the unique aspects of this construction method is vital. Furthermore, overcoming potential negative perceptions among stakeholders, including architects, builders, and clients, about the aesthetics and quality of modular buildings is essential. Educating and demonstrating the benefits of modular construction, such as cost-effectiveness and speed, can help to address these concerns. Finally, integrating prefabrication and modular construction within existing construction workflows can present logistical complexities that require careful planning and coordination. These challenges necessitate collaborative efforts from industry players, policymakers, and research institutions to foster the sector's growth and wider adoption.
North America: The region boasts a mature construction industry, a robust adoption of technological advancements, and supportive government policies, all contributing to its dominant market share. The US, in particular, is witnessing significant investments in infrastructure projects, driving demand for prefabricated and modular solutions.
Europe: Strong environmental regulations and an emphasis on sustainable construction are accelerating the adoption of prefabricated and modular building technologies in Europe. Several countries in the region are actively promoting green building initiatives, creating a conducive environment for market growth.
Asia-Pacific: Rapid urbanization and substantial infrastructure development in countries like China, India, and Japan fuel substantial demand for faster and more cost-effective construction methods, propelling market expansion.
Segments: The residential sector is currently a dominant segment, driven by the need for rapid housing development, particularly in urban areas experiencing population booms. However, the non-residential sector (commercial, industrial, and infrastructure) is expected to witness substantial growth, fueled by large-scale projects and increasing adoption of modular construction for hospitals, schools, and data centers. The expansion of the hospitality sector and increasing demand for affordable, fast-to-construct hotel rooms further drive the market for prefabricated modular construction in this sector.
